Here’s a rundown of the schedule for the India vs Australia 2023 series:

India vs Australia 2023 Test series:

1st Test: The first match of the series will take place on 9th February 2023 at the Vidarbha Cricket Association Stadium in Nagpur, starting at 09:30 local time.

2nd Test: The second Test will be held at the Feroz Shah Kotla in Delhi from the 17th to the 21st of February, 2023.

3rd Test: The third Test will be played at the picturesque HPCA Stadium in Dharamsala from the 1st to the 5th March 2023.

4th Test: The fourth and final Test will take place at the Sardar Patel Stadium Motera in Ahmedabad from the 9th to the 13th of March 2023.

India vs Australia 2023 ODI series:

1st ODI: The first One Day International will be hosted by the Wankhede Stadium in Mumbai on 17th March, 2023.

2nd ODI: The second ODI will take place at the Dr. Y S Rajasekhara Reddy ACA-VDCA Cricket Stadium in Visakhapatnam on 19th March 2023.

3rd ODI: The final match of the India vs Australia 2023 series, a One Day International, will be played at the MA Chidambaram Stadium in Chepauk, Chennai, on 22nd March 2023.

India vs Australia 2023 series SQUADS:

Australia Tour of India 2023 promises to be thrilling, with both teams presenting a solid lineup.

The Indian team, led by the dynamic opener Rohit Sharma and Vice Captain KL Rahul, boasts of a formidable batting lineup with the likes of Shubman Gill, Cheteshwar Pujara, Virat Kohli and Shreyas Iyer.

In the spin department, India has a potent weapon in the form of Ravindra Jadeja (subject to fitness), while the experienced Mohd spearheads the pace attack. Shami and Umesh Yadav.

On the other hand, Australia is led by the pace sensation Pat Cummins and will be boosted by the return of former captain Steve Smith and opener David Warner.

The middle order is bolstered by the presence of Marnus Labuschagne, who had a remarkable run in the recent Ashes series. Australia also boasts of a strong pace attack with the likes of Josh Hazlewood and Mitchell Starc.

INDIA Squad for Test Series:

  • Rohit Sharma (captain)
  • KL Rahul (vice captain)
  • Ravichandran Ashwin
  • K. S. Bharat (wk)
  • Shubman Gill
  • Shreyas Iyer
  • Ravindra Jadeja
  • Ishan Kishan (wk)
  • Virat Kohli
  • Axar Patel
  • Cheteshwar Pujara
  • Mohammed Shami
  • Mohammed Siraj
  • Jaydev Unadkat
  • Kuldeep Yadav
  • Suryakumar Yadav
  • Umesh Yadav

Australia Squad for Test Series:

  • Pat Cummins (captain)
  • Steve Smith (vice captain)
  • Ashton Agar
  • Scott Boland
  • Alex Carey (wk)
  • Cameron Green
  • Peter Handscomb
  • Josh Hazlewood
  • Travis Head
  • Usman Khawaja
  • Marnus Labuschagne
  • Nathan Lyon
  • Lance Morris
  • Todd Murphy
  • Matt Renshaw
  • Mitchell Starc
  • Mitchell Swepson
  • David Warner
